For the 2025-26 school year, there are 44 public high schools serving 28,409 students in Albuquerque School District. This district's average high testing ranking is 6/10, which is in the top 50% of public high schools in New Mexico.
ºÚÁÏÍø¹ÙÍø High Schools in Albuquerque School District have an average math proficiency score of 19% (versus the New Mexico public high school average of 21%), and reading proficiency score of 38% (versus the 35% statewide average).
ºÚÁÏÍø¹ÙÍø High School in Albuquerque School District have a Graduation Rate of 69%, which is less than the New Mexico average of 76%.
The school with highest graduation rate is East Mountain High School, with 90-94%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in New Mexico or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 82%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the New Mexico public high school average of 79% (majority Hispanic).

District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$15,433 is higher than the state median of $14,756. The school district revenue/student has grown by 9%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$15,866 is higher than the state median of $14,121. The school district spending/student has grown by 9% over four school years.
